Built to exacting engineering tolerances, this U-bolt is crafted from premium 316 stainless steel, renowned for its exceptional resistance to pitting and crevice corrosion in saline and chemical-laden atmospheres. The precise dimensions of 4.82" inside width (A) and 6.86" inside length (B) ensure a secure fit for 1" nominal pipe, while the robust 1/2"-13 UNC thread size provides ample clamping force. This specification is critical for applications requiring high mechanical strength and unwavering integrity in marine, chemical processing, food and beverage, and offshore industries.

1. Position the U-bolt around the pipe, ensuring it is centered and snug. 2. Place the accompanying mounting plate or saddle beneath the pipe and align the U-bolt legs through the designated holes. 3. Secure the U-bolt by threading the nuts onto the legs until the desired tension is achieved, ensuring even pressure on both sides.

| ❌ Mistake | ✅ Correct Approach |
|---|---|
| Using the wrong size U-bolt for the pipe diameter. | Always verify the nominal pipe size and consult dimensional charts to select the U-bolt with the correct inside width and length. |
| Over-tightening or under-tightening the nuts. | Apply even torque to both nuts. Refer to torque specifications for the specific thread size and material to prevent thread damage or inadequate clamping. |
| Not using stainless steel hardware in corrosive environments. | Ensure all fasteners, including nuts and washers, are also made of 316 stainless steel to prevent galvanic corrosion and premature failure. |
